Goa: Five escape drowning in Dudhsagar river

PONDA: Five tourists from North India, in their twenties, narrowly escape drowning in the Dudhsagar river on Wednesday. Lifeguards attached to Dristi rescued them from the four-wheeler which got stuck in water midway.

Unaware about the water current, the tourists ventured into the rivulet, but the four-wheeler they were in could not withstand the force of the water. The vehicle stalled in the middle of the river after its silencer got submerged.

Locals said they had alerted the tourists about the water current, but they ignored the warning and drove off.

Drishti lifesavers posted at Dudhsagar including Niraj Gaonkar, Devendra Naik, Hanuman Bhajantriy, Vithal Masurkar and Shanu Gaunekar rescued the group.

The rivulet has a high water level with very strong current during monsoon season. The forest department does not allow anyone to travel to Dudhsagar in this season, said a local source.

Collem police said the incident was not reported to them.
